Broadcast System Engineer

A-V Services, Inc. is seeking a highly skilled Senior broadcast engineer with deep expertise in broadcast systems and IP-based equipment. The role involves maintaining and supporting core broadcast infrastructure while ensuring seamless operations during live events.

Responsibilities

Oversee, support, and troubleshoot broadcast systems and IP-based equipment, including production routers, multiviewers, production switchers, IP codecs, and network switches
Provide advanced troubleshooting and resolution for complex technical issues to maintain operational standards and maximize uptime
Support live production environments, including control rooms, the event spaces
Collaborate with remote manufacture engineers, production teams, IT, operations, and internal customers/vendors
Install and configure equipment for content acquisition and distribution
Configure and maintain critical on-air systems to ensure reliable broadcast delivery
Lead software upgrades and system expansions to enhance infrastructure capabilities
Analyze and resolve problems in both software and hardware-based systems
Develop and maintain procedural documentation for system operations and troubleshooting
Train team members, fostering technical growth and knowledge sharing

Required

Proven background in the broadcast and/or media industry
Strong knowledge of broadcast TV standards, workflows, and technologies related to routing, switching, encoding, audio processing, and distribution
Technical IT expertise in maintaining server-based digital video and audio control systems, graphics systems, automation systems, and associated software/hardware infrastructure
Hands-on experience with core routing and switching design, configuration, and troubleshooting
Proficiency with uncompressed and compressed video formats (SDI, SMPTE 2110, H.264, JPEG2000)
Understanding of video stream metadata, including triggers, timecode user bits, and closed captioning
Familiarity with leading video/Audio and broadcast delivery solutions (e.g EVS, Ross, TAG, 7th Sense, Megapixel, Matrox, Riedel, PureLink, QSYS, and On-Hertz)
Solid knowledge of IP networking and multicasting, including streaming media protocols (RTP, RTSP, UDP)
Ability to work independently, creatively, and proactively in a fast-paced environment
5–10 years of broadcast IT or engineering experience required

Preferred

Bachelor's degree in Communications, Engineering, or a related field preferred
Significant field experience may be considered in lieu of a college degree
